Black Pepper Beef and Cabbage Stir Fry

A quick and tasty stir fry featuring ground beef, crisp cabbage, and bright red bell pepper, perfect for a low carb, high protein meal.
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 15 minutes
Total Time 25 minutes
Servings: 4 servings
Course: Dinner, Main Course
Cuisine: Asian, Stir Fry
Calories: 350

Ingredients
  

Main Ingredients
  • 2 tablespoons vegetable oil
  • 4 cloves garlic, chopped
  • 0.5 pound ground beef
  • 0.5 small head cabbage, shredded
  • 1 medium red bell pepper, cut into strips
Sauce Ingredients
  • 2 tablespoons soy sauce
  • 1 teaspoon cornstarch
  • 0.5 cup cold water
  • 1 teaspoon ground black pepper, or to taste
  • 1 pinch salt, to taste

Method
 

Preparation
  1. Gather all ingredients.
Cooking
  1. Heat a wok or large skillet over medium-high heat, and add vegetable oil.
  2. Sauté garlic for about 5 seconds, then add the ground beef. Stir-fry until the beef is evenly browned, about 5 to 7 minutes; drain excess fat.
  3. Stir in shredded cabbage and red bell pepper, and cook until the vegetables are tender and beef is fully cooked. Stir in soy sauce.
  4. Mix together cornstarch and cold water, then stir into the beef and vegetable mixture. Season with black pepper and add salt to taste. Cook, stirring, until the sauce has thickened.
  5. Serve hot and enjoy!
